Få tilgang til og monter en SMB-ressurs via kommandolinje

Innholdsfortegnelse:

Anonim

Trenger du tilgang til og montere en SMB-ressurs fra kommandolinjen på en Mac? Du kan være vant til å koble til Windows-PC fra Mac-nettverksfunksjonene for å montere en Windows-deling på Mac, men du kan også koble til Samba-aksjer fra terminalen.

Denne artikkelen vil vise flere måter å montere og få tilgang til SAMBA / SMB-nettverksandeler fra kommandolinjen på Mac, inkludert med de nyeste MacOS-versjonene og eldre Mac OS X-utgivelser også, siden prosessen er forskjellig avhengig av på systemet du bruker.

Hvordan få tilgang til og montere SMB-andeler via terminal på Mac

I nyere macOS-versjoner kan du oppnå dette med kommandoen "mount_smbfs", og det er ganske enkelt:

mount_smbfs //[email protected]/myshare /mnt/smbshare

Erstatt BRUKER, IP-adressen, delingsnavnet og delingsmonteringspunktet, og det er alt som skal til.

Selvfølgelig må du logge på og autentisere til nettverksdelingen, med mindre det er en GJESTE-brukerpålogging.

Du kan også demontere SMB-andelen med kommandoen «unmount» som vanlig.

Tilgang og montering av SMB-andeler i eldre Mac OS X-versjoner

For eldre versjoner av Mac OS X sendte OSXDaily-leseren Dan Luna følgende tips om tilgang til Windows-aksjer på Mac-en fra kommandolinjen:

“Mac-en min er plassert i et hav av Windows-PC-er på kontoret, og derfor bruker jeg ofte SMB-ressurser for å dele data og filer. Å få tilgang til SMB/Windows-aksjer på Mac er veldig enkelt fra GUI, men jeg bruker mye tid på kommandolinjen, og jeg liker alltid å finne en måte å gjøre ting ved å bruke grunnlaget for Mac OS X. Med dette i tankene, her er hvordan få tilgang til SMB-aksjer via kommandolinjen i Mac OS X:”

Tidligere versjoner av Mac OS X kunne dele dette opp i flere kommandoer som slik, for først å liste de tilgjengelige SAMBA-aksjene på destinasjons-IP:

smbclient -U bruker -I 192.168.0.105 -L //smbshare/

(Merk at noen av de nyere versjonene av OS X bruker "smbutil" i stedet for smbclient)

Nå vil du bestå innstillingen for SMB-aksjenes monteringspunkt:

mount -t smbfs -o brukernavn=winbrukernavn //smbserver/myshare /mnt/smbshare

Og til slutt vil du få tilgang til SMB-andelen ved å spesifisere Windows-påloggingen og maskinens IP-adresse:

mount -t cifs -o brukernavn=winbrukernavn, passord=vinnpassord //192.168.0.105/myshare /mnt/share

Takk for tipset Dan! Jeg har ikke vært i stand til å sjekke om dette fungerer fordi jeg er på et Mac-nettverk med senere Mac OS-utgivelser, men kommandoene virker gyldige, så jeg ser ingen grunn til det.

Selvfølgelig må du fylle inn dine egne unike brukernavn, delingsnavn, IP-adresser, monteringspunkter osv.

Jeg setter stor pris på Dans tips og det er et flott avansert triks å bruke for terminalbrukere, men for noen Mac-brukere som foretrekker GUI, er det sannsynligvis enklere å montere Windows-delte mapper gjennom Mac Finder.

Få tilgang til og monter en SMB-ressurs via kommandolinje